Experience riverfront luxury in this stunning 2-bed, 2-bath, 1050 sq ft condo at Capri Condo in Club Continental. This ground-floor end unit offers breathtaking St. John's River views, a spacious awning-covered terrace, covered parking, and storage. The kitchen boasts newer white cabinets, granite countertops, and stainless steel appliances. Upgraded storm-grade sliding glass doors and windows enhance security, and the washer/dryer is included. Enjoy serene sunrises with your coffee or unwind to the soothing river sounds. Club amenities include a pool, tennis courts, clubhouse, dining, and bar with membership available for a low monthly fee. Conveniently located near shopping, dining, and entertainment.
